1 Samuel 8:5-9
5 and they said to him, Behold, you have grown old, and your sons walk not in your ways. And now set over us a king to judge us, as also the other nations have.
6 And the thing was evil in the eyes of Samuel, when they said, Give us a king to judge us; and Samuel prayed to the Lord.
7 And the Lord said to Samuel, Hear the voice of the people, in whatever they shall say to you; for they have not rejected you, but they have rejected Me from reigning over them.
8 According to all their doings which they have done to Me, from the day that I brought them out of Egypt until this day, even as they have deserted Me, and served other gods, so they also do to you.
9 And now head their voice; only you shall solemnly testify to them, and you shall describe to them the manner of the king who shall reign over them.
1 Samuel 12:12-19
12 And you saw that Nahash king of the children of Ammon came against you, and you said, No, none but a king shall reign over us; when the Lord our God is our king.
13 And now behold the king whom you have chosen; and behold, the Lord has set a king over you.
14 If you should fear the Lord, and serve Him, and listen to His voice, and not resist the mouth of the Lord, and you and your king that reigns over you should follow the Lord, then well.
15 But if you should not listen to the voice of the Lord, and you should resist the mouth of the Lord, then shall the hand of the Lord be upon you and upon your king.
16 And now stand still, and see this great thing, which the Lord will do before your eyes.
17 Is it not wheat harvest today? I will call upon the Lord, and He shall send thunder and rain. And know and see, that your wickedness is great which you have done before the Lord, having asked for yourselves a king.
18 And Samuel called upon the Lord, and the Lord sent thunders and rain in that day. And all the people feared greatly the Lord and Samuel.
19 And all the people said to Samuel, Pray for your servants to the Lord your God, and let us not die; for we have added to all our sins this iniquity, in asking for us a king.
